Nutritional Profile of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t

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t offers a balanced combination of macronutrients and micronutrients that contribute to its appeal as a health-conscious snack or meal component. The product is known for its high protein content, which is a hallmark of Greek yogurt, as well as a moderate amount of carbohydrates and fats that vary depending on the specific variety (non-fat, low-fat, or whole milk).

Key nutritional components include:

  • Protein: Greek yogurt contains significantly more protein than regular yogurt, aiding in muscle repair and satiety.
  • Carbohydrates: The vanilla flavoring adds some sugars, which include both naturally occurring lactose and added sugars.
  • Fat: Depending on the product variant, fat content ranges from negligible in non-fat versions to moderate in low-fat and whole milk options.
  • Calcium: As a dairy product, it is a good source of calcium, important for bone health.
  • Probiotics: Like most yogurts, it contains live and active cultures that support digestive health.

Understanding the nutritional details can help consumers decide if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t fits their dietary goals.

Health Benefits and Considerations

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t provides several health benefits that align with a balanced diet. Its high protein content promotes muscle recovery, supports weight management by enhancing fullness, and helps maintain metabolic rate. The presence of calcium contributes to bone density and overall skeletal health, especially important in populations at risk of osteoporosis.

Additionally, the live probiotic cultures found in Greek yogurt can improve gut health by promoting a balanced microbiome. This can aid digestion and support immune function.

However, there are considerations to keep in mind:

  • Sugar Content: The vanilla-flavored variety contains added sugars, which may contribute to excessive calorie intake if consumed in large quantities or frequently. Managing sugar intake is critical for preventing metabolic diseases such as type 2 diabetes.
  • Fat Levels: While the fat content is relatively low in non-fat and low-fat options, the saturated fat present should be consumed in moderation to support cardiovascular health.
  • Allergens: As a dairy product, it is unsuitable for those with lactose intolerance or milk allergies.

When incorporating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t into a diet, balancing it with other nutrient-dense foods can optimize health outcomes.

Considerations Regarding Sugar and Additives

While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t offers valuable nutrients, certain aspects could influence its health impact:

  • Added Sugars: The 14 grams of sugar per serving include naturally occurring lactose and added sugars from vanilla flavoring. Frequent consumption of added sugars above recommended limits (typically 25-36 grams per day for adults) can contribute to metabolic disorders and dental issues.
  • Flavoring Ingredients: Some formulations contain natural flavorings and stabilizers which may not affect health significantly but are worth noting for individuals with sensitivities or those pursuing minimally processed foods.
  • Serving Size Awareness: Larger portions or multiple servings increase sugar and calorie intake, potentially undermining dietary goals.

Comparative Analysis with Plain Greek Yogurt

Comparing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t to plain, unsweetened Greek yogurt reveals important differences:

Nutrient Chobani Vanilla (150g) Plain Greek Yogurt (150g)
Calories 140 kcal 100 kcal
Protein 12 g 15 g
Carbohydrates 17 g 6 g
Sugars 14 g 4 g
Fat 3.5 g 0-2 g (varies by fat content)

Plain Greek yogurt offers higher protein and significantly lower sugar content, making it a preferable choice for those monitoring sugar intake or adhering to low-carbohydrate diets. However, Chobani Vanilla provides a sweeter taste profile that may enhance palatability and compliance with dietary plans.

Suitability for Specific Dietary Goals

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t can be a healthy choice depending on individual nutritional goals:

  • Weight Management: High protein content promotes satiety, but sugar content should be monitored to avoid excess calorie intake.
  • Muscle Building: Protein quantity supports muscle synthesis; suitable as a post-workout snack.
  • Blood Sugar Control: Individuals with insulin resistance or diabetes should be cautious due to added sugars.
  • Digestive Health: Probiotic cultures support gut microbiome balance.
  • Bone Health: Provides calcium and vitamin D beneficial for skeletal strength.
